Vernon stars hit Empire

They took to the field at Empire Stadium, and picked up some tips from the B.C. Lions.

Fulton Maroon grads Kris Davidson and Ben Olson, and Kalamalka Laker grad Justin Feke were among 90 talented graduating high school stars showcasing their skill at Football B.C.’s Senior Bowl last week in Vancouver.

Those attending were invited after regional tryouts. In addition to learning from the Lions, they also received position-specific coaching from Simon Fraser, UBC and B.C. Junior Football staff at the five-day camp.

Post-practice, Wally Buono, the winningest coach in CFL history, addressed the Senior Bowl with words of inspiration, using football as a positive force in pursuing any future endeavors.

Davidson was named Team East’s Most Improved Running Back at the camp. Feke, a defensive lineman, was awarded Team East’s Defensive Player of the Game in the Senior Bowl game.
